Auto-Owners Insurance Claim Reference
File through the Auto-Owners mobile app or call 1-888-252-4626. Request a full property inspection. Consider having Phase III present during the adjuster visit.
Auto-Owners Insurance uses Xactimate to estimate storm damage. Phase III generates estimates formatted to align with Auto-Owners Insurance's methodology -- no translation required.
Your Auto-Owners policy deductible applies to storm and wind damage claims. Phase III can walk you through how deductibles apply to your specific Auto-Owners Insurance policy.
Auto-Owners may suggest preferred contractors, but Michigan law gives you the right to choose any licensed contractor. You are never required to use an Auto-Owners preferred contractor.

What if Auto-Owners Insurance denies my storm damage claim in Michigan?
A denial is not necessarily final. You have the right to request a re-inspection, provide additional documentation, or invoke your policy's appraisal clause if you and Auto-Owners Insurance disagree on the scope or value of damage. Phase III can help build a comprehensive documentation file including photos, moisture readings, and a professional Xactimate estimate to support a re-inspection or dispute process.
